Kyle Bottom’s Comedy Bucket
with Ross Dauk, Katie-Ellen Humphries,
Taz VanRassel, Tegan Verheul and Ivan Decker!
January 16, 2015

 

Comedy Bucket is the only show in town where comedians are guaranteed to talk about what’s on your mind. Everyone who attends this show will receive a slip of paper, on which they can write anything… anonymously. You don’t sign it, no one looks at it. Straight into the bucket it goes and what comes out is comedy gold… hopefully. A talented crew of jokers will attempt to perform comedic alchemy, right before your very eyes. Whatever you’re thinking about, whatever crosses your mind. Write it down and see what happens. The best comics. The best laughs. Monthly at Hot Art Wet City.

Dr Sketchy’s Anti Art School
ft Voodoo Pixie
November 18, 2014

 

Dr Sketchy’s Anti Art School is what happens when a simple question is asked: why can’t figure drawing be sexy? Part art class, part cabaret, join us on the third Tuesday of the month at Hot Art Wet City for 3 hours of drawing and decadence! drsketchyvancouver.com for more info. Vancouverite: A Comedy Show
November 14, 2014

 
Amber Harper-Young & Brent Constantine host Vancouverite, a comedy show featuring funny stories about what adjusting to Vancouver has been like, from some of the best Vancouver comedians: Alain Williams, Dylan Williamson, Alex Sparling, Kathleen McGee, Chip Ellis, Mary Schatschneider, and Andrew MacLachlan.
